Balochistan government has agreed in principal to release Rs 2 billion to the Food Department of the province for the procurement of wheat. This was stated by the Balochistan Minister for Excise and Taxation, Mir Mohammad Amin Umrani during a briefing on wheat procurement, held here on Monday.
"On the special directives of Chief Minister Balochistan Nawab Mohammad Aslam Raisani Rs 2 billion would be released to the Food Department, government of Balochistan to avoid any possible shortage, he said. Secretary Food Ali Bakhsh Baloch, while briefing the minister said that Food Department has Rs 10 million besides the announced amount by the Chief Minister Balochistan for the wheat procurement.
Pasco would also establish food centres in Balochistan as Food Department have 180,000 wheat sacks capacity against the target of 10,0000 for Balochistan. Expressing satisfaction over the performance of the food department, he urged the authorities to evolve a strategy in advance to divert the workload during the purchase time of wheat. He said wheat should be procured quickly so that the zamindars should not suffer any loss in case of rain or calamity.
